Well it should be no surprise that I’m posting this one. Here’s another selection of Cut Chemist songs from the newly released “The Audience’s Listening” album. Chemist brings his usual turntablism skills to the show, clean concise cuts and scratches, yet this album is unique in that while it is firmly rooted in hip hop, it also dabbles in many other styles…can you say surf rock! This tends to be one of the few albums you just throw in the CD player and let play from beginning to end. Not only because it’s that good, but because the flow just moves along, like a ribbon of singletrack that flows along a mountain top ridge trail. The grooves are infectious, if only Apple didn’t make such a crappy product (iPod), I’d be grooving a lot more.
What we have here is just a few of the selections, Track 2: (My 1st) Big Break - scratching is what he does best, Track 4: The Garden - taking it international with the world music, and Track 6: What’s The Altitude - bringing it back to the hip hop.
